DESCRIPTION
This spacious luxury 2 bedroom, 2 bath features a fully equipped kitchen with granite counter tops, separate, honed concrete tile floors and full-size stainless steel appliances. The elegant bathrooms showcase custom stainless steel vanity mirrors and marble tile floors. This building's location in vibrant TriBeCa gives residents access to countless renowned restaurants and a one-of-a-kind view of New York City's skyline. ***  Prices and availability subject to change.

TRIBECA

The triangle below Canal Street is the cool place to be, especially if you're into historic buildings, cute boutiques, and great food. Surrounded by Canal Street, West Street, Broadway, and Chambers Street, Tribeca is a popular place for the young eclectic professionals of NYC.

Fun Facts and History of Tribeca

Originally used for farmland after the colonization of the Dutch, the land was given to Trinity Church in 1705. The church would own the area for over 100 years, building separate churches and living spaces for the growing population. These homes would later be recognized as one of NYC's first residential neighborhoods beyond the original colonial boundaries.

By the 1840's, several piers had been built in the area, which encouraged trading ships to land there rather than navigate the more difficult East River.
